Jake DeBrusk's 2nd Goal Lifts Canucks Past Kings in OT

Elias Pettersson had two assists, and Vancouver ended Los Angeles' five-game winning streak.

  • Jake DeBrusk scored his second goal of the game in overtime on Tuesday night, lifting the Vancouver Canucks to a 4-3 victory over the Los Angeles Kings at Rogers Arena.
  • Despite the loss, the Los Angeles Kings secured a playoff berth and remain in the Western Conference's second wild-card spot, earning a point for their eighth straight game .
  • Anze Kopitar played his final game at Rogers Arena, recording an assist for the Kings; he ranks third among active players with 864 career assists with a single franchise.
  • Kevin Lankinen stopped 31 of 34 shots, helping the Canucks win their third straight game, while Defenseman Elias Pettersson opened the scoring for Vancouver.
  • The Kings visit the Calgary Flames on Thursday, while the Canucks travel to face the Edmonton Oilers on the same night.
